Import Substitution
A strategy used by countries to reduce dependency on foreign goods by encouraging the production of these goods within the country.
Private International Borrowing
The process by which private entities or corporations in one country borrow funds from foreign lenders, including banks or investors.
Lending
The act of giving money, property, or other material goods to another party with the expectation of future repayment of the principal amount along with interest or other finance charges.
Public Outlay
The total amount of government spending, including expenditures on public services, infrastructure, and welfare programs.
